VEHICLE AND CONTROL METHOD THEREOF - A simplified explanation of the abstract

This abstract first appeared for US patent application 18216125 titled 'VEHICLE AND CONTROL METHOD THEREOF

Simplified Explanation

The abstract describes a patent application for a vehicle with a conveyor device that includes rotating bodies to carry freight, with a controller to control their movements and prevent shaking or movement of the freight.

  • The conveyor device in the vehicle is equipped with a plurality of rotating bodies that are controlled in terms of rotation directions, torques, and angles to form a plane for loading freight.
  • A controller is responsible for managing the rotation directions, torques, and angles of the rotating bodies to ensure the stability of the freight on the conveyor device.

Original Abstract Submitted

A vehicle includes a conveyor device in which a plurality of rotating bodies whose rotation directions, torques, and angles are controlled is arranged to form a plane and provided such that a freight is loaded on the plurality of rotating bodies, and a controller configured to control the rotation directions, torques, and angles of the plurality of rotating bodies to suppress shaking or movement of the freight loaded on the conveyor device.
